This document summarizes the electronic ship reporting formalities in the Port of Klaipeda. It outlines that shipping agents must submit 8 electronic documents (FAL documents) 24 hours before arrival to report ship calls. It also discusses that freight forwarders submit requests for cargo unloading electronically. These documents are sent to a single window system called KIPIS which analyzes risks and provides a joint response from various state authorities on ship clearance and cargo clearance. The system aims to integrate more agencies over time to streamline the ship reporting process.

4. e-Documents (1)
• FAL documents from shipping agents in 24 h.
before arrival:
– FAL1 (General Declaration)
– FAL2 (Cargo Declaration)
– FAL3 (Ship‘s Store Declaration)
– FAL4 (List of Personal Belongings)
– FAL5 (Crue List)
– FAL6 (Passenger List)
– FAL7 (Dangerous Cargo Declaration)
– Maritime Health Declaration

11. Future vision
• Linking of KIPIS to RIKS
(Customs Risk Analysis System)
• Linking of KIPIS to MDAS
(generating and transfer of ENS declarations to
Customs)
• Involvment of Lithuanian Tax Inspection as
a new user group of KIPIS
